Joel 1:12-14
Christian Standard Bible
12 The grapevine is dried up,(A)
and the fig tree is withered;
the pomegranate,(B) the date palm,(C) and the apple(D)—
all the trees of the orchard—have withered.
Indeed, human joy has dried up.(E)
13 Dress in sackcloth and lament,(F) you priests;(G)
wail,(H) you ministers of the altar.
Come and spend the night in sackcloth,(I)
you ministers of my God,
because grain and drink offerings
are withheld from the house of your God.
14 Announce a sacred fast;(J)
proclaim a solemn assembly!
Gather the elders(K)
and all the residents of the land
at the house of the Lord your God,(L)
and cry out to the Lord.(M)
Joel 1:12-14
New International Version
12 The vine is dried up
and the fig tree is withered;(A)
the pomegranate,(B) the palm and the apple[a] tree—
all the trees of the field—are dried up.(C)
Surely the people’s joy
is withered away.
A Call to Lamentation
13 Put on sackcloth,(D) you priests, and mourn;
wail, you who minister(E) before the altar.
Come, spend the night in sackcloth,
you who minister before my God;
for the grain offerings and drink offerings(F)
are withheld from the house of your God.
14 Declare a holy fast;(G)
call a sacred assembly.
Summon the elders
and all who live in the land(H)
to the house of the Lord your God,
and cry out(I) to the Lord.(J)
